I just wanted to report my experiences so far with United Polaris - and we are not even off the ground yet. I am Delta Platinum and past Diamond Medallion - I thought I knew how things worked....

We booked tickets (full fare) on United IAD - BRU as one leg of our journey. I have zero status on United, but I expected that paying full price (I admit they were really cheap though) and picking my seats in May would mean something. Apparently not. 3 of us on the same itinerary all picked window seats in a row on the A side. We have been moved around many times. Each time we discover we call United. One person says they can't do anything, often times their supervisor says no way "operations did this we can't change it" - but if you call back and get a helpful person, they will fix it again.

We got to the point that we were checking our seats every day - yes I know first world problems - but I don't want to sit near the bathroom or galley. The seats are not broken or out of service. I suspect we are getting move for someone with status. I have never experienced a seat change on Delta after I booked my seat. Is this common with United? Even paying on full price on United.com is no guarantee of your seat assignment in Polaris?

Really frustrated and half the people we talk to don't seem to care. Had to vent and share my experience. We have had our seats moved 5 times since May - and not because of equipment changes.
Do you have a copy of your receipt showing the originally-assigned seats when ticket purchased? Are those the seats you're winding up with whenever they get changed involuntarily?

I noticed on a recent roller-coaster of tail swaps that every time a new tail was loaded, my partner and I got sent back to the original seats (randomly assigned, for us — we didn't pick during purchase). They weren't particularly desirable seats, so I had to baby sit it, reselecting the desired seats each time, and ultimately I wound up losing out for one of us (me) when there was one last swap an hour before departure under gate control.
